Web developers create functional, appealing websites for users to interact with. Web development is often categorized into ...
Data centre and critical infrastructure power systems manufacturer Master Power Technologies (MPT) has opened a customer ...
Creative staging makes magic with an exuberant cast, though the lyrics by Jamestown Revival could use more variation ...